Exploring Psilocybin Therapy for PTSD Treatment

Psilocybin therapy has gained significant attention in current years as a potential therapy for PTSD. This form of therapy involves the use of psilocybin in a controlled environment to promote profound emotional processing. Studies have shown that psilocybin therapy may result to substantial lessening in impact of PTSD, anxiety, and despair in people check here with severe PTSD.
